I have a Villa in the Philippines I've rented to US based indie filmmakers. It's better than China because the locals all speak English and the culture is Western based. Roger Corman made a lot of his movies in the Philippines, FFC did Apocalypse there too. A grip will cost you about $20/day, operator about $40/day, sound engineer about $35/day. Food, and everything else is dirt cheap. There are good rental houses too. Everything is cheap there.
